Best Time to Visit Tha Sala, Thailand

The best time to visit is during the dry season (November to April) for pleasant weather. However, Tha Sala offers a unique charm year-round.

Transportation Options in Tha Sala, Thailand

Getting around Tha Sala is relatively easy. Songthaews (red trucks) and motorbike taxis are readily available for shorter distances. For longer distances, consider renting a car or using local buses. Traveloka can assist with car rental bookings.
